Brief Overview

As the chill of winter approaches in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(KP), the Elementary and Secondary Education Department has officially announced the winter vacation schedule for 2025-26.

This year, schools in plain areas will enjoy a shorter break from December 22 to December 31, 2025, while those in hilly regions get an extended holiday until February 28, 2026, to prioritize student safety amid harsh weather.

Zone-Wise (District) Information Table

KP divides into summer (plain) and winter (hilly) zones for tailored scheduling. Below is a district-wise classification with vacation dates:

ZoneExample DistrictsStart DateEnd DateKey Considerations
Summer (Plain)Peshawar, Mardan, Swabi, Nowshera, Charsadda, Bannu, Lakki Marwat, Dera Ismail Khan, Kohat, Karak, HanguDec 22, 2025Dec 31, 2025Milder temps; focus on holiday homework.
Winter (Hilly)Abbottabad, Mansehra, Battagram, Torghar, Kohistan, Swat, Shangla, Upper Dir, Lower Dir, Chitral, Upper Chitral, Buner, MalakandDec 22, 2025Feb 28, 2026Heavy snow; alternative learning via radio/TV if extended.

*Note: Full list available on official site; classifications unchanged from prior years.
